'Rapist' freed after vowing to marry accuser

A man who raped his former live-in partner last Monday was released from the detention cell of the Boljoon Police station yesterday after he promised the woman he would marry her for the sake of their two children.

The Boljoon police immediately arrested Anastacio Culagbang, 35, single, a resident of barangay Lunop, Boljoon town after a certain Alma (family name withheld), 30, also a resident of the place, told police that her former live-in partner raped her last Monday.

Culagbang who did not expect that Alma would have him arrested, spent a night at the detention cell but later on implored that Alma withdraw the case for the sake of their two children.

Inspector Efren delos Reyes, the chief of the Boljoon police, yesterday said Culagbang was released after promising to marry Alma "for the sake of their two children." Delos Santos said that the former live-in partners parted ways three years ago after Culagbang's mother showed dislike towards Alma.

Delos Santos said the couple would be getting married today at the office of Boljoon Mayor Deogenes Derama.
